Summary of Phase 1 Dioxin Results

  • Based on analysis of soil samples gathered earlier this year, residents can continue to use their properties for normal use, including recreation and gardening. This conclusion is detailed in EPA’s technical memorandum of the Phase 1 Residential, Commercial, Agricultural Soil Sampling Plan, which is now final.
  • Sampling was conducted at 146 locations in March and April 2023 to determine if there were measurable amounts of chemical compounds deposited in soot and ash from the “vent and burn” operation on February 6. Each location had two samples collected – the first in the top inch of soil and the other from 1 to 6 inches below the surface. The assessment area included the 1-by-2-mile evacuation zone, an extended 1-mile area to the southeast in Pennsylvania, and 25 additional sites considered background.
  • As first reported at EPA’s April public information session, the vast majority of results fell within typical background ranges for rural and urban/suburban soil. A few outlier data points were associated with commercial/industrial properties or located on the public right-of-way (next to a road/highway).  There was no noticeable difference between surface and at-depth concentrations, indicating that the compounds were likely present before the train derailment.  In conjunction with the on-going full-site characterization plan, EPA will evaluate the few locations with elevated levels to determine if any further assessment is warranted.

Summary of Soil Sampling Results

U.S. EPA (EPA) conducted direct oversight of all Norfolk Southern soil sampling efforts in accordance with the approved Phase 1 Plan, which included property inspections for evidence of soot or ash. These property inspections evaluated whether shallow soil near the derailment site may have been contaminated by smoke particles from the derailment fire and subsequent vent and burn. (See the Inspection and Sampling Locations Section of the Phase 1 Plan for details on sampling locations.)

Sample Collection

Norfolk Southern collected surface soil samples and samples of soot and ash from potentially impacted areas. To determine background conditions, they also collected samples from areas not affected by smoke particles. To verify the accuracy of the Norfolk Southern sample analyses, EPA accompanied Norfolk Southern on all property inspections and EPA also collected what are known as “split samples” at several of the locations. A split sample is one collected sample that is then divided into two. One of the samples is then sent to an EPA laboratory and one is sent to a Norfolk Southern laboratory for testing followed by result comparison.

Validated Results

The tables below provide validated (final) results for EPA’s splits samples. Results indicate that the vast majority of reportable concentrations of semivolatile organic compounds (SVOCs) and dioxins and furans are consistent with known concentrations for soil in urban and rural areas.  

EPA and its partners review and evaluate results, which includes comparing validated results to initial screening levels and known typical concentration levels in soil. Additional actions, including further assessment work, is determined based on evaluation.  

A few properties with elevated levels of compounds will be evaluated for further assessment. To protect privacy, property locations will not be provided in the data tables (see the Soil Sampling Highlights April 2023 video on this page for additional details). Data Qualifiers (aka Reporting Flags)

U The analyte was not detected.
J Indicates an estimated value.
UJ The analyte was not detected, but the reporting limit may or may not be higher due to a bias identified during data validation.
J+ Indicates an estimated value that may be biased high
J- Indicates an estimated value that may be biased low.

Notes

TTDF, TOTAL PCDD, and TEQ-WHO are numbers calculated from multiple measurements in the sample. These total numbers are used to evaluate dioxins and furans as groups of chemicals instead of individually.

The same date is visible in several columns on this sheet because on some days, samples were collected at multiple locations. Each set of columns covered by a date at the top, indicates a unique sample collection location.
